限定符和类型 | 类和说明 |
---|---|
static class |
EmbeddingModel.Builder
嵌入模型构建器实现
|
限定符 | 构造器和说明 |
---|---|
protected |
EmbeddingModel(EmbeddingConfig config) |
限定符和类型 | 方法和说明 |
---|---|
int |
dimensions()
维度
|
void |
embed(java.util.List<Document> documents)
快捷嵌入
|
float[] |
embed(java.lang.String text)
快捷嵌入
|
EmbeddingRequest |
input(java.util.List<java.lang.String> input)
输入
|
EmbeddingRequest |
input(java.lang.String... input)
输入
|
static EmbeddingModel.Builder |
of(EmbeddingConfig config)
构建
|
static EmbeddingModel.Builder |
of(java.lang.String apiUrl)
构建
|
protected EmbeddingModel(EmbeddingConfig config)
public float[] embed(java.lang.String text) throws java.io.IOException
java.io.IOException
public int dimensions() throws java.io.IOException
java.io.IOException
public void embed(java.util.List<Document> documents) throws java.io.IOException
java.io.IOException
public EmbeddingRequest input(java.lang.String... input)
public EmbeddingRequest input(java.util.List<java.lang.String> input)
public static EmbeddingModel.Builder of(EmbeddingConfig config)
public static EmbeddingModel.Builder of(java.lang.String apiUrl)